Hamilton College
Clinton, New York

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Hamilton College.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Best Value General Literature Schools in the Middle Atlantic Region For Those Making $30-$48k list. Hamilton College is a private not-for-profit institution located in Clinton, New York. The school has a small population, and it awarded 18 ’s degrees in 2020-2021.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at Hamilton, the school also landed the #2 spot in our “Best General Literature Schools in the Middle Atlantic Region” ranking. It costs about $6,827 for middle atlantic region general literature students whose families make $30-$48k per year to attend Hamilton College.

The und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 9 to 1 is a sign that students will have more opportunities to engage with their professors one-on-one. With a freshman retention rate of 92%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 0.4%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.

American University
Washington, District of Columbia

Out of the 4 schools in the Best Value General Literature Schools in the Middle Atlantic Region For Those Making $30-$48k that were part of this year’s ranking, American University landed the #2 spot on the list. This fairly large school is located in Washington, District of Columbia, and it awarded 23 ’s general literature degrees in 2020-2021.

The American University also took the #1 spot in our “Best General Literature Schools in the Middle Atlantic Region” ranking. It costs about $20,965 for middle atlantic region general literature students whose families make $30-$48k per year to attend The American University.

The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 1.7%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 85%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.
